  4. src/syscall/mkall.sh

    # let it know that a system call is running.
    #
    # * syscall_${GOOS}.go
    #
    # This hand-written Go file implements system calls that need
    # special handling and lists "//sys" comments giving prototypes
    # for ones that can be auto-generated.  Mksyscall reads those
    # comments to generate the stubs.
    #
    # * syscall_${GOOS}_${GOARCH}.go
    #
    # Same as syscall_${GOOS}.go except that it contains code specific
